I think this goal is more realistic than people realize. I would have doubted it five years ago but technology has advanced and 18650 li-on cells are quite inexpensive. You get enough of them together and you can power a bus for a good long day. Software and controllers for managing batteries has gotten much better lately too. There are still issues with extremely hot and cold weather with battery powered buses but they are the future. Grid electricity is so much cheaper than diesel and with more and more wind coming online there is surplus of cheap electricity in the early morning hours when most people are sleeping.
